"Bedford Gazette", Bedford, PA, 16 August 1954, Page 1:
ALUM BANK VETERAN, 24, KILLED IN AUTO CRASH NEAR BEDFORD
JAMES RININGER DIES INSTANTLY AS CAR HITS TWO UTILITY POLES
James R. Rininger of Alum Bank, 24-year-old Korean war veteran, was killed instantly early Sunday morning on Route 220 about 4 1/2 miles north of Bedford, when the car he was driving left the highway and snapped off two telephone poles about 100 feet apart.

Rininger was alone in the car at the time. He was pronounced dead by Dr. Gordon E. Snyder of New Milford, who also was driving along Route 220 and who came upon the scene of the crash only moments after it occurred. Dr. Snyder said that the victim was probably killed instantly. He was found to have received a fractured skull, fractured ribs and a fractured left arm.

State police set damage to the Rininger car at about $1200.

Young Rininger, the son of the late Fred D. and Ada (Blattenberger) Rininger, was born in East St. Clair township January 8, 1930.

He was one of five brothers who saw service during World War II and the Korean War. One brother, Ralph, was killed in World War II and Rininger-Hartle American Legion Post 9219, which will conduct military funeral services Tuesday, is named in Ralph's Honor.

WAS NOT MARRIED
The accident victim was not married. His mother survives, along with these brothers and sisters: Mrs. Ruth Otto and Dean, both of Pleasantville; Walter of Corry; Frank and Ned, both of Bedford; Mrs. Ethel McCarty of Wyandot, Mich., and Miss Sara Rininger of Chester. Two brothers preceded him in death.

James Rininger served two years overseas during the Korean war and saw service in Japan and on the Korean peninsula. Since his discharge from the military service he had been employed by the Bethlehem Steel Co. in Johnstown.

John Hontas Blattenberger [Parents] was born on 7 Sep 1864 in Fishertown, Bedford Co., PA and was christened on 28 May 1865 in Centre Lutheran Church, Fishertown, Bedford Co., PA. He died on 19 Feb 1939 in Roaring Spring, Blair Co., PA and was buried on 23 Feb 1939 in Fishertown Cemetery, Fishertown, Bedford Co., PA. John married Mary Elizabeth Zeigler in 1882 in Bedford Co., PA.

John Hontas Blattenberger was a farmer and later, a brick layer. He lived on a farm at Fishertown in Bedford County for several years. Shortly after 1900, he moved to Springhope in Bedford County with his wife's mother where he remained the rest of his life. His favorite pastime was playing his violin, a hand-made fiddle from colonial days with maple pegs and pearl studs. John died of gangrene at Roaring Spring Hospital in Blair County.

  F v Lena Louella Blattenberger was born on 18 Nov 1892 in Springhope, Bedford Co., PA. She died on 20 Jul 1921 in Spring Hope, East St. Clair Twp., Bedford Co., PA and was buried on 23 Jul 1921 in Fishertown Cemetery, Fishertown, Bedford Co., PA.

After spending a short time in a hospital, Lena L. Blattenberger decided that a career in nursing was what she wanted. She graduated from nursing school in the class of 1918 and was considered a very efficient nurse by the doctors who worked with her. During the flu epidemic she nursed many people with the disease and finally came down with it herself. She returned home, slowly dying from the terrible complications. Her sister Sue came home to take care of her. Lena died at the age of 29.

Ralph Henry Blattenberger [Parents] was born on 25 Sep 1886 in Springhope, Bedford Co., PA. He died on 19 Mar 1948 in Winber, Somerset Co., PA and was buried on 22 Mar 1948 in Richland Cemetery, Johnstown RD 1, Geistown, Richland Twp., Cambria Co., PA. Ralph married Myrtle Carrie Ickes in 1915.

Ralph H. Blattenberger left home at an early age to work as a laborer on building projects. While trying to thaw out several sticks of dynamite, one exploded and blew off his right hand and blinded him in one eye. He recovered at Windber Hospital. He later drove a beer truck in Windber in Somerset County, PA.

He was remembered by his nieces and nephews as the uncle who wore a big black hook on his right arm. He delighted in scaring the children with it. After retirement he lived in the country near Windber where he kept blind ponies rescued from the mines, goats, and other animals. He had no children.
